hello and welcome,

snoop is right. i could make a few suggestions; keep a sx (symptom) journal with the date and sx you have. get a copy of the mri disc & the report. start a medical file on yourself with copies of dr visits. it will all be helpful if you see any other drs. and, you will learn a lot.

you might also consider getting a 2nd opinion. i don't like drs that chalk problems up to just migraines or stress, or hormones. to me, that dr isn't really listening to you. they're not validating you or really looking for a dx or reason for the problem. dx = diagnosis.

take a deep breathe and formulate a plan of action. if any other plan makes sense then pursue it; like a 2nd opinion. you may have to let a few months go by and see how you are. sometimes MS, or other illness, isn't dx'd right away.

you are your own best advocate. don't give up.
